sk!EwDWkw-z · 2mo · No.530
it uses imagemagick with these simple args
-resize '512x512>' -ordered-dither o2x2,3
so it will scale down only things bigger than 512x512
i prefer the aesthetic of ordered dithering over floyd steinberg
all images get passed through this regardless of canvas size or file size for cohesiveness

https://www.tamriel-rebuilt.org/
i've been playing morrowind on and off for almost 20 years. i'm back to being lost in a world i don't have completely mapped out in my head and the quests are generally well-written and the settings have so much attention to detail. it's such a huge project and extremely impressive that it feels tied perfectly with canon lore. if you haven't played morrowind in a while, you should give it a revisit with tamriel rebuilt! (and i also recommend using openmw https://openmw.org/en/)
